When breathing out during the Small Universe exercise is it better to breathe out through your nose, or mouth? I always thought it was through your nose, but noticed today that I felt alot better when I breathed through my mouth, and so I was wondering if it was ok to do it that way.

I believe that the best practice for breathing when doing the Small Universe meditation is through the nose (all the time). I think that the action of connecting the tongue to the roof of your mouth and disconnecting it repeatedly would prevent you from going deeply into the emptiness.

Of course your might choose to not connect the tongue to the roof of the mouth. However, this would be less than best for the flow of qi.


Returning to Master Lin's words you do the three depth breaths at the start, then you connect the tongue and breath through your nose.

I recommend that your stay with the meditation as described by Master Lin. You might consider taking a longer period before the meditation doing deep breathing and exhaling through your mouth.

Well, as Iam2 mentions, Chunyi does have you keep the tongue at the roof of the mouth during the Small Universe and breathing though the nose on purpose. That connection is a big part of what your working on and building in the Small Universe mediation.

Yup Iam2, that's where the bouncing before the exercises/meditations comes in handy -since you're breathing in through the nose and out through the mouth during it.

Chunyi will talk about exhaling through the mouth facilitating more toxin release from the stomach. That's just one of many reasons Master Lin incorporates the bouncing period before going into the nose in/out exercises/meditations.

There is a lot happening in that simple little bouncing-thing, and you may find it easier to do the exercise/meditations with nose breathing after it. You can do it for one-minute, two, 5, 10, heck he's done it with a retreat group for 20 minutes when sensing the needs of the group.
